This episode is a great discussion with Alex, Henry and Ian, the founders of Brake Free. Brake Free's first product, which they describe as "The Smart Brake Light For Your Helmet", is a device that easily mounts to the back of your helmet and provides a third brake like, similar to the ones you see on all cars today. Brake Free requires no external wiring, and has built in circuitry to sense when you are light braking, hard braking, engine braking, and so on. The goal is to make you more visible on the road and to help avoid one of the most common accidents for motorcyclists...being hit from behind by another vehicle. I am a Brake Free customer myself, and was backer #646 for the Indigogo campaign that they started to fund development of the product. We talk about how the idea for Brake Free came about, what was involved in developing the product and getting it perfected, what each member of the team has contributed to the product, and lots of other motorcycle topics. In this episode John Gardiner IV (aka "G4") joins me to discuss his journey in becoming a new motorcycle rider and the also his adventures in shopping for his first bike. John found my podcast when he started searching the internet for help on getting started in this sport that we all love so much. So I was elated when John agreed to come on the show to discuss his own story, as one of my goals for this podcast is helping new people from all walks of life find the activity of motorcycling and helping them get a successful start in it. John is a Graduate Fellow at Penn State University and lives in central Pennsylvania and is now the proud owner of a brand new Yamaha Tracer 900 GT. We talk about his experience getting his license by doing the free motorycle training program offered in PA which is based on the Total Control training program developed by Lee Parks. We also talk about the steps he took to decide on the right motorcycle for him and also the things that can be done to better fit a motorcycle to the rider. And we cover what the beginning rider courses do and do not cover and also what a new rider should do after finishing a basic training course, to become more comfortable with their motorycle and with riding in general. These are steps that can make you safer, more confident and insure that you have years of enjoyable motorcycling ahead of you. We also talk about the clutch, the "friction zone" and "slipping the clutch" as well as an easy way to understand what counter-steering is. We wrap up by talking a little bit about electric bicycles and about model railroading and the podcast that John started to help get new people started in the world of model railroading. In this episode I discuss the Hepco & Becker rack system I have on my Kawasaki Z900RS and the Givi universal base plate I use to make it very easy to switch my Givi V47 top case between this bike and my Kawasaki Vulcan S. I also cover in detail the various items I carry from tools to first aid gear to trauma kit, etc. and why I feel each of these items is very valuable to carry and have on hand. To me, part of motorcycling is about being prepared. For sure you want to get training and take courses, and practice, practice, practice your technique. But sometimes things still go wrong! Not everything is in your control! And when things do go bad, I believe you should be as reasonably prepared as you can be.
